1.5 Theory of operation
The system draws sample flow simultaneously from all four/eight points. Part of the sample flow is diverted
across the ChemLogic Tape. The ChemLogic 4/8 uses an advanced optical detection system to measure the
light level reflected from the ChemLogic tape. As the target gas is detected, the color of the of the ChemLogic
tape changes. This color change results in a loss of reflected light across the ChemLogic tape. This loss of
reflected light is detected by the advanced optics system in the ChemLogic 4/8. The ChemLogic 4/8 will then
report an appropriate gas concentration reading and/or a gas alarm.
1.6 Time Weighted Average (TWA)
During analysis the CL4/CL8 stores the TWA information every 8 hour
s* (referred to as a ‘cycle’). The
system retains the 5 most recent cycles in memory and will save all cycles to the CUSB Memory Stick
–
if
installed. The number of cycles capable of being stored on the USB Memory Stick is only limited by the size
of the USB Memory Stick.
*NOTE:
If analysis is stopped by the operator or due to any other factor (critical
service fault, power interruption, etc.), the TWA information is saved as a
separate cycle regardless of how much time has elapsed since the cycle started.
